Pattern Definition

Pattern definition begins with calling PBE on the basis of an initial code fragment. In the language-specific implementations of the pattern definition, optional and repeatable code blocks are defined. Finally, the defined pattern is stored as an XML file with the pattern name as the respective file name. Individual patterns can be exchanged between several PBE installations.